In 1870, Carl Frederick Larsen entered the world in Mauriceville, Masterton, Wellington, New Zealand, born to Peder (Peter) Larsen and Margrethe Olson. Carl Frederick Larsen passed away in 1969 in Mauriceville West, Masterton, Wellington, New Zealand.
